#04e780 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04e780 is composed of 1.6% red, 90.6%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.6%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 152.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.1%. #04e780 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00cf01.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#04e780 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04e780 has RGB values of R:4, G:231,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 321408.

Shades and Tints of #04e780
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00130a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#04e780
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707b76 is the less saturated color, while #04e780 is the most saturated one.
